Transaction 58251debf236dead34834b7cb839aebd7a292c3642c70e3b0e90cd4fc6bf4a56

1 Input
2 Outputs
  • 58251debf236dead34834b7cb839aebd7a292c3642c70e3b0e90cd4fc6bf4a56:0
  • value  1376423
    address  13pYQ2a6c9gwefdFfMykvYattpdvZCupqi
  • 58251debf236dead34834b7cb839aebd7a292c3642c70e3b0e90cd4fc6bf4a56:1
  • value  1627186
    address  16CT6z37JnKKAysiTExXedqtzkHVYPNYQ1